How to troubleshoot social media previews (Debug Metadata)
This page explains how to refresh your page's metadata if the wrong image, title, or description appears when sharing on social media.
When to use metadata debugging
If you have shared the link to your page on social networks and the image, title, or description displayed does not correspond to the SEO configurations you have set up on SystemeScale, you must request a debug from the social network on which the problem appeared.
The advantage of using debug links is that it allows you to update and refresh the SEO part of a page.

Refresh your preview on LinkedIn
Each social network has its own debug link. For example, you can use the LinkedIn debug link below:
https://www.linkedin.com/post-inspector/
Paste your page URL into the LinkedIn Post Inspector to preview and refresh the way LinkedIn reads your page metadata.
Find debugger tools for other platforms
To find tools for other platforms, search online for [Platform Name] debugger.
